Java in Two Semesters Quentin Charatan
Java in Two Semesters
Quentin Charatan
Provides a treatment of object-oriented programming, covering introductory and advanced material of a second level course. This book contains concepts of object-orientation, introduces testing methodologies, HCI, applets and event-driven visual programming, and topics such as file handling. It provides a comparative study with other OOPs.
